A note on the windshield with a copy of this (with his plate number on it) might be more effective:
The NJ penalty for rolling coal, cited as those “established pursuant to section 27 of P.L.2005, c.219 (C.26:2C-8.52),” actually totals up to $5,000 for a first offense.
